A group of state lawmakers has blocked Illinois Gov. JB Pritzker from reinstating his mask mandate in schools after it expired over the weekend – and this latest ruling adds another layer of confusion for schools and parents when it comes to masking.

At Valley View Community Unit School District 365U in Romeoville, masks are now optional as the board anxiously awaits that appellate ruling. “They are just happy to have the choice to feel comfortable to do what makes them feel better,” one parent said at the Valley View District board meeting Wednesday night.
